发明名称 Charging cable connector
摘要 A charging cable connector including an electrically-connector connector unit, a receptacle housing enclosing at least some sections of the connector unit, a charging cable connector section and a strain relieving device. The receptacle housing is a multi-part design and further includes a housing base section of closed outer surface design and a connector aperture. The housing base section is configured to accommodate the connector unit. The connector unit is accessible via the connecting aperture, where the connecting aperture is formed as part of the housing base section. The charging cable connector section is provided apart from the connecting aperture and further includes a charging cable connecting aperture. The charging cable connector section is configured to accommodate a charring cable. The charging cable includes a strain-relieving device, where the charging cable is configured to be guide via the charging cable connecting aperture into the receptacle housing.

主权项 1. A charging cable connector comprising: an electrically-connecting connector unit; and a multi-part receptacle housing configured to enclose at least a portion of the electrically-connecting connector unit, the multi-part receptacle housing comprising: a housing base section of closed outer surface design, the housing base section configured to accommodate the electrically-connecting connector unit and including connecting aperture via which the electrically-connecting connector unit is at least one of accessible or guided out of the multi-part receptacle housing; and a first charging cable connector section spaced apart from the connecting aperture and configured to accommodate a charging cable, the first charging cable connector section including a charging cable connecting aperture, wherein the charging cable connecting aperture is configured to receive the charging cable, and guide the charging cable into the multi-part receptacle housing where it can be connected with the electrically-connecting connector unit, and wherein the housing base section and the first charging cable connector section divide the multi-part receptacle housing into two parts at a position along a length of the multi-part receptacle housing.
